【证书验证失败怎么回事】在日常使用网络服务时,用户可能会遇到“证书验证失败”的提示,这通常意味着系统在尝试建立安全连接时无法确认网站或应用的数字证书是否可信。这种问题可能影响用户体验,甚至带来安全隐患。
以下是关于“证书验证失败”的常见原因及解决方法的总结:
一、证书验证失败的原因总结
| 原因 | 说明 |
| 1. 证书过期 | 网站使用的SSL/TLS证书已超过有效期限,导致系统无法信任该证书。 |
| 2. 证书未被信任 | 当前设备或浏览器不信任该证书的颁发机构(CA)。 |
| 3. 系统时间错误 | 设备的时间和日期设置不正确,导致证书的有效性判断出错。 |
| 4. 网络环境问题 | 使用了不安全的公共Wi-Fi或代理服务器,可能被中间人攻击。 |
| 5. 证书配置错误 | 网站服务器配置错误,导致证书信息不完整或格式不正确。 |
| 6. 防火墙或安全软件拦截 | 某些防火墙或安全软件会检查证书并阻止不可信的连接。 |
| 7. DNS解析异常 | 网站域名与实际IP地址不匹配,导致证书验证失败。 |
二、证书验证失败的解决方法总结
| 解决方法 | 说明 |
| 1. 检查系统时间 | 确保设备的时间和日期设置准确,避免因时间偏差导致证书失效。 |
| 2. 更新浏览器或系统 | 升级到最新版本,确保支持最新的安全协议和证书库。 |
| 3. 清除浏览器缓存 | 有时旧的缓存数据可能导致证书验证错误,清除后重新尝试访问。 |
| 4. 手动添加证书信任 | 在浏览器或系统设置中手动添加受信任的证书。 |
| 5. 更换网络环境 | 尝试切换至有线网络或更安全的Wi-Fi,避免中间人攻击。 |
| 6. 联系网站管理员 | 如果是特定网站的问题,可联系其技术支持以确认证书状态。 |
| 7. 关闭安全软件临时测试 | 临时禁用防火墙或杀毒软件,排除干扰因素。 |
三、注意事项
- 不建议随意忽略证书验证错误,尤其是涉及敏感信息(如登录、支付等)时。
- 若频繁出现此类问题,可能是网络环境存在风险,应提高警惕。
- 对于企业用户,建议定期检查服务器证书状态,确保服务稳定性和安全性。
总之,“证书验证失败”虽然看似技术性强,但通过排查系统设置、网络环境以及证书状态,大多数情况下都能找到原因并加以解决。保持良好的安全习惯,有助于提升上网体验和数据安全。


